Question

The general solution of the differential equation $\cfrac{{dy}}{{dx}} = {e^{x + y}}$ is

• ${e^x} + {e^{ - y}} = C$

• ${e^x} + {e^y} = C$

• ${e^{ - x}} + {e^y} = C$

• ${e^{ - x}} + {e^{ - y}} = C$

Step-by-step Solution

Option a is correct

$\cfrac{{dy}}{{dx}} = {e^x}{e^y} \Rightarrow \cfrac{{d.y}}{{{e^y}}} = {e^x}dx$

… (1)
Integrating (1) both sides,

we get
$- {e^{ - y}} + C = {e^x} \Rightarrow {e^x} + {e^{ - y}} = C$, is the required general solution.
